Lookin
Lookin is a unique tool for macOS that simplifies iOS view debugging, allowing developers to inspect and debug user interfaces directly from their Mac. It's essential for developers working on iOS applications, offering a streamlined way to identify and resolve UI issues.
Enables developers to inspect and debug iOS user interfaces on macOS.

Redis Insight
Redis Insight is a GUI tool that simplifies Redis application development by offering a user-friendly interface for managing and interacting with Redis databases. It streamlines the development process and is particularly beneficial for developers and teams working with Redis applications.
Redis Insight provides a graphical interface for managing and interacting with Redis databases, simplifying Redis application development.
